Output 3328aba6eec1c6659bdca8369ca50979bcb1c0fdb9404cd034c57a70ec9476b7:20

value
121343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82a0f244f52912b4516d6e29bb6b3e9ef716af04 OP_EQUAL
address
3DbiaEMviNp4AaS2jaFWV9VXenfXE64wqw
transaction
3328aba6eec1c6659bdca8369ca50979bcb1c0fdb9404cd034c57a70ec9476b7
spent
true